Short Description
A four wheeled, rear wheel drive scooter with a long wheel base designed for outdoor use. Features front, rear and hazard lights, a padded high back seat, finger or thumb controls, a basket on the front tiller. The seat height is electrically adjustable. Suspension on front and rear, modesty panel on front tiller.

More Details
FRAME: This scooter has fibreglass cowlings, front and rear bumper pads.
The tiller angle is adjustable.
SEAT contoured style with lift up, angle and height adjustable armrests and fold down backrest.
The seat swivels by lifting a lever located on the right side, under the seat.
Seat height is electrically adjustable using a switch located on the tiller. Seat is removable by releasing the seat swivel lever and turning the seat to a non locked position and lifting it off.
A sliding seat mechanism, activated by turning a lever under the front of the seat, allows the driver to alter seat position while seated.
The seat is sprung for added comfort
TRANSPORTING the scooter is facilitated by folding down the tiller, removing the seat and batteries, pulling out the connector pin from main frame and separating front section from rear section.
FREEWHEELING mechanism is operated by a lever situated under the rear cowling next to the wheel.
BATTERY CHARGING is achieved by connecting the charger provided to a mains power point and plugging it into the scooter at the marked charging terminal on the tiller.
BATTERIES two 28 Amp batteries are stored in separate fibreglass boxes under the seat, held in place with webbing straps.
REAR & FRONT WHEELS are 260mm diameter, pneumatic.
FOOTSPACE is flat with slip resistant matting in the foot space.
CONTROLS are a flat, rocker style for acceleration and reverse functions, a speed control knob with fast / slow indicators, lights to indicate battery status, horn and key operated power switch. The controls are set standard for right hand use, but can be changed by the supplier for left hand use.
BRAKES are electromagnetic.

Licence & Insurance Requirements
Registration requirements
In NSW, motorised wheelchairs that weigh less than 110 kg and cannot travel at more than 10 km/h do not have to be registered, provided they are being used by a person with mobility problems. A person driving a motorised wheelchair under these circumstances is defined as a pedestrian under the Australian Road Rules and is permitted to travel on a footpath or nature strip adjacent to the road.
Vehicles exempt from registration are covered by the nominal defendant scheme (administered by the Motor Accidents Authority) if they are at fault in an accident in NSW on a road or road-related area and cause injury to another person. However, this cover is only valid in NSW.
Standards
Some assistive technology needs to meet Australian or other standards. Standards may relate to materials, manufacturing and installation. Products that meet Australian or international standards will have written certification. To find out if a product meets Australian Standards ask the supplier to show you the certificate.
